About the position: This position is Non-appropriated Fund (NAF) and will be assigned to the Luke Youth Center. Must meet specific physical requirements, pass a physical examination and have required immunizations. This is a drug testing position, and is subject to random drug testing. This is a Flexible position with no guaranteed hours or benefits.
Uses work processing software to produce a variety of documents. Transmit and receive documents and messages electronically using personal computer or workstation that is networked or linked to other computers or workstations throughout the work area or organization. Types correspondence, reports, forms, messages, memoranda, statistical or tabular material, where spacing arrangements are complicated, directly in final form without a rough draft.
Arranges the material in the form necessitated by the nature of the subject matter, the purpose for which it is to be used, the format required by regulations, style manuals or policy. Performs a variety of general office duties such as receiving telephone calls and visitors, routing and filing correspondence, and maintaining files. On a continuing basis, instructs new and current providers and monitors all USDA-CDC/SAC programs and participating FCC providers.
Assists in determining the quality and quantity of meals of children, provides specific guidance to providers to ensure proper performance of specified duties, inspects and evaluates all pertinent records which relate to Child Care Food Program (CCFP) and provides other assistance as needed.
